  • Title

    Monitoring electron spin decoherence in correlations of sequential weak measurement by Faraday rotation

  • Abstract
    We show in theory that the electron spin decoherence, excluding the inhomogeneous broadening effect, can be seen in the third-order correlation function of sequential weak quantum measurement by Faraday rotation.
